Output 8fcb022320daa1528cdab2a76243fed639ecb87ce12a2413935b145a18743825:95

value
509666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2509a5fbcb08e54ef0a91de78be0a0e0589722e OP_EQUAL
address
3KQTa9x17Hd86EMr5AdWnV51t6k1Lyt27Q
transaction
8fcb022320daa1528cdab2a76243fed639ecb87ce12a2413935b145a18743825
spent
true